首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从雪花导入时间列到jupyter笔记本数据帧?

从雪花导入时间列到Jupyter笔记本数据帧可以通过以下步骤完成:

  1. 首先,确保已经安装了pandas和snowflake-connector-python库。可以使用以下命令进行安装:
  2. 首先,确保已经安装了pandas和snowflake-connector-python库。可以使用以下命令进行安装:
  3. 导入所需的库:
  4. 导入所需的库:
  5. 连接到Snowflake数据库:
  6. 连接到Snowflake数据库:
  7. 执行SQL查询并将结果存储到数据帧中:
  8. 执行SQL查询并将结果存储到数据帧中:
  9. 在上述代码中,time_column是Snowflake表中的时间列,snowflake_table是要查询的表名。
  10. 关闭Snowflake连接:
  11. 关闭Snowflake连接:

完成上述步骤后,你将从雪花导入时间列到Jupyter笔记本数据帧中。请注意,上述代码中的Snowflake连接参数需要根据你的实际情况进行替换。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

4 个有效提升 Jupyter Notebooks 效果的非凡技巧

它们提供了一种简单的方式来共享笔记本——文本、代码和图形的组合,旨在增强我们向观众传达信息的方式。它们广泛应用于数据分析和数据科学等领域。...Hinterland允许在Jupyter笔记本中自动完成代码。当你打字时,建议摆在你面前。当您外部库中搜索命令时,这是最值得注意的,如下面的示例所示。超级方便! ?...4) 使用Qgrid探索数据 我们的最后一站是Qgrid-一个允许您在没有任何复杂Pandas代码的情况下浏览和编辑数据的工具。...Qgrid以交互方式呈现Jupyter笔记本中的pandas数据。通过这种呈现,您可以获得诸如滚动、排序和过滤之类的直观控件,还可以通过双击所需的单元格编辑数据。...呈现数据,只需导入它,然后将数据传递给show_grid函数,如下所示: import qgrid qgrid_widget = qgrid.show_grid(df, show_toolbar=True

1.5K20

独一无二的雪花

它是数据科学家工具箱中的另一个工具,可用于让他们的生活更轻松并帮助更快地交付项目。 启动 AMP 在这篇博客中,我们将深入研究如何重用深度学习图像分析AMP 来寻找彼此不太相似的雪花。...重新利用 AMP 现在我们有了数据,而且它看起来非常适合图像分析,让我们花点时间重申我们的目标。我们想量化单个雪花的独特性。...这个笔记本将成为我们雪花分析的基础。继续打开它并运行整个笔记本(因为它需要一点时间),然后我们将看看它包含什么。...原始笔记本关注的一个教训是,最后一个卷积层输出的特征如何更抽象和更概括地表示模型认为重要的特征,尤其是与第一个卷积层的输出相比时。...我们很好奇离它们最相似的雪花最远的雪花,所以我们应该以 L2 距离升序对数据进行排序来结束这个单元格。

49900
  • Pandas 学习手册中文第二版:1~5

    要启动 Jupyter 笔记本,请在命令行或终端上发出以下命令: $ Jupyter 笔记本 为了演示,让我们看一下如何运行文本附带的示例代码。...我们将检查以下内容: 将 Pandas 导入您的应用 创建和操纵 Pandas Series 创建和操纵 Pandas DataFrame 将数据文件加载到DataFrame 导入 Pandas 我们将使用的每个笔记本都首先导入...它还将设置几个选项来控制 Pandas 如何Jupyter 笔记本中渲染输出。 该代码包含以下内容: 第一条语句导入 NumPy 并将库中的项目引用为np.。...它将包括在每个笔记本导入中。 pd.set_option()函数调用设置选项,这些选项通知笔记本如何显示 Pandas 的输出。...以下语句使用操作系统( Jupyter 笔记本或 IPython 内部)显示此文件的内容。

    8.3K10

    入门 | 始于Jupyter Notebooks:一份全面的初学者实用指南

    Jupyter Notebooks 允许数据科学家创建和共享他们的文档,代码到全面的报告都可以。它们能帮助数据科学家简化工作流程,实现更高的生产力和更便捷的协作。...目录 Jupyter Notebooks 是什么? 如何安装 Jupyter Notebooks? 开始上手!...现在你已经知道这些笔记本是什么以及如何将其安装到你的机器上了。现在开始使用吧! 要运行你的 Jupyter Notebooks,只需在命令行输入以下命令即可!...但在本文中,我们重点关注的是笔记本,所以我们 New 选项中选择 Python 3。你会看到下面的屏幕: ? 然后你可以导入最常见的 Python 库开始:pandas 和 numpy。...你可以查看这篇为 Julia 用户学习数据科学而编写的全面介绍文章,其中有一个章节就是关于如何Jupyter 环境中使用 Julia:https://www.analyticsvidhya.com/

    2K70

    用 Wolfram 语言制作圣诞动画

    █ 本文译自 Michael Trott 在 Wolfram 社区发表的热点文章:Making a Christmas Animation with the Wolfram Language 本文介绍如何创建一个装饰圣诞树的动画...特别感谢我的同事 Andrew Steinacher 为动画选曲,并分析音乐以获取树枝运动的数据(下文"音乐到运动"一节)。感谢 Amy Young 将动画和音乐转换为一个视频剪辑。...计算装饰物的运动 得到枝梢位置的 δ 和 τ 方向, 将其作为时间函数进行插值。 计算被模拟为球形摆的装饰物的运动。...只需导入笔记本, 以编程方式提取定义变量十六进制和雪花的相关单元。 由于有些雪花是断开的,我选择了一些我认为有趣的、即足够复杂的雪花。 这里有五片雪花供下一步使用。...我为每秒钟的声音生成24

    1.6K20

    JupyterLab: 神器Jupyter Notebook的进化版,结合传统编辑器优势,体验更完美

    通过将单元格代码更改为Markdown,可以为一段代码添加漂亮而简洁的文档。 Jupyter notebook是一个相当整洁的工具,用于数据演示,因为它可以显示文档和代码的输出。...在下面的动画中,您将看到如何在JupyterLab中连接多个Python文件和笔记本。 ? 在JupyterLab中创建两个Python文件和一个Jupyter笔记本。...近似器完全覆盖了最后给定的数据输入。因此,只能看到一条橙色的线。 这种方法有效地解耦了提取、建模和可视化,而不必读写共享数据的文件。...这为您的日常工作节省了大量的时间,因为它减少了文件加载中的错误风险,而且在项目的早期阶段安装您的EDA和测试要快得多。此外,它还有助于减少代码行数,以便在数据管道中添加与我一样多的asserts。...下一个动画显示csv文件打开IRIS数据集: ? ‍ 您还可以打开图像文件,只需点击一下就行。在进行计算机视觉任务就会显得非常方便。

    4K30

    五分钟带你轻松优化你的Jupyter Notebook

    介绍 如今,Jupyter Notebook可能是解决Python中的机器学习/数据科学任务的最常用的环境。...在图2中,您将看到我们如何个性化其外观。 ? !pip install jupyterthemes 我们可以运行以下命令来列出所有可用主题的名称: !...我最喜欢的一些扩展是: 1.目录 markdown标题自动生成目录。 2.片段 用于加载公共库并创建示例图的示例代码,您可以将它们用作数据分析的起点(下图)。 ?...一些示例是:内联绘图,打印单元的执行时间,打印运行单元的内存消耗等。 仅以%开头的魔术命令仅 将其功能应用于单元格的一行(放置命令的位置)。反而以2 %%开头的魔术命令 将应用于整个单元格。...使用以下命令可以打印出所有可用的魔术命令: %lsmagic 由于微信公众号只能上传300的Gif图,所以我制作了很多无法上传,同学们可以自己尝试,全部代码已调试通,效果很棒。

    2.1K20

    Jupyter Notebook 使用手册

    对于交互式开发和呈现数据科学项目来说,Jupyter笔记本是一个非常强大的工具。本文将指导您如何在本地计算机上设置Jupyter笔记本,以及如何开始使用它来执行Python程序。...这种直观的工作流程促进了迭代和快速的开发,使笔记本在当代数据科学、分析和越来越广泛的科学的核心领域成为越来越受欢迎的选择。 最重要的是,作为开源项目Jupyter的一部分,它们是完全免费的。...我建议你你的文档文件夹开始,然后创建一个叫做“笔记本”的子文件夹,或者其他容易记住的文件夹。...如果您的笔记本中有多个单元格,并且按顺序运行单元格,那么您可以跨单元共享您的变量和导入。这使得将代码分成逻辑块变得很容易,而不需要重新导入库或在每个单元中重新创建变量或函数。...下面是你可以使用的命令: $ jupyter nbconvert py_examples.ipynb --to pdf 09 结语 Jupyter不仅对学习和教授Python等编程语言非常有用,而且对共享数据也非常有用

    3.4K20

    Jupyter Notebook切换到Script的5个理由

    但是,每次尝试新方法时,都需要重新运行整个笔记本。这很耗时,尤其是在处理过程或培训需要很长时间才能运行时。 对于重现性而言并不理想:如果要使用结构略有不同的新数据,则很难在笔记本中识别错误源。...对于生产而言并不理想: Jupyter Notebook在与其他工具配合使用时效果不佳。使用其他工具时,Jupyter Notebook运行代码并不容易。...例如,如果我们想看看对Pandas系列重新采样的不同方法如何影响我的结果,我们可以切换method_of_resample='sum’到method_of_resample= 'average'。...那么如何Jupyter Notebook切换到脚本? 如果您刚刚从Jupyter Notebook切换到脚本,那么用脚本编写代码可能并不直观,但是请相信我,您最终会习惯使用脚本。...您可以在脚本中创建类和函数,然后将其导入笔记本中,以使笔记本不那么混乱。但是请注意不要过度使用笔记本,尤其是当您要将代码投入生产时。 如果您对较大的变化不满意,请从小做起。 大变化始于小步。

    1.2K20

    挑战Jupyter Notebook:云协作、云硬件,上云的Notebook编程环境

    Deepnote 官方网站:https://www.deepnote.com/ 如果你是像我一样的数据科学家,你可能会在工程项目而不是真正的研究上花很多时间。...安装库、管理数据库、追踪实验、调试代码、耗尽内存……对此,你一定深有感触。 Jupyter Notebook 非常适合数据科学的原型设计。...在云计算设置中,这个比例更接近 90%,还有 10% 的时间损失在为笔记本配置正确的算力上。 ? 轻松查看并选择笔记本在何种硬件上运行(https://docs.deepnote.com/)。...除非导入包时触发错误,否则无法意识到这方面有所疏漏。 为此,DeepNote 笔记本会主动监控包的导入,并根据你声明的需求,提醒你遗漏的依赖。还有,如果需要的文件不存在,它会猜测该文件是什么。...尽管 DeepNote 还没能完全取代 Jupyter,但已隐隐表现出这样的趋势。我期待看到 DeepNote 未来将如何继续!但不需要一味相信我,可以像我一样注册他们的抢先访问计划。

    1.6K30

    树莓派计算机视觉编程:11~13

    然后,我们将在希望检测连续之间差异的像素区域周围绘制轮廓: 我们将从导入 OpenCV 和 NumPy 开始。...在本节中,我们将演示如何静止图像中检测简单的平行线格式的条形码。...在下一章中,我们将学习如何为 Python 使用另一个功能强大但非常易于使用的计算机视觉库 Mahotas。 我们还将学习并演示如何使用 Jupyter 笔记本进行 Python 3 的科学编程。...我们还将看一个 Jupyter 项目,并了解如何Jupyter 笔记本用于 Python 3 编程。...我们了解到的最后一个主题是 Jupyter 笔记本型原型和通过电子方式共享代码非常有用。 现在,许多计算机视觉和数据科学专业人员都将 Jupyter 笔记本用于其 Python 编程项目。

    1.4K10

    如何用Python在笔记本电脑上分析100GB数据(下)

    编辑 | sunlei 发布 | ATYUN订阅号 前文回顾:如何用Python在笔记本电脑上分析100GB数据(上) 本文中蓝色字体为外部链接,部分外部链接无法文章中直接跳转,请点击【阅读原文】以访问...让我们来探讨7年来票价和行程是如何演变的: ? 对于一个超过10亿个样本的Vaex数据,在笔记本电脑上使用四核处理器进行8个聚合的分组操作只需不到2分钟。...上面的单元块在我的笔记本电脑上执行不到2分钟。考虑到我们使用的数据包含超过10亿个样本,这是相当令人印象深刻的。不管怎样,让我们看看结果。以下是多年来乘坐出租车的费用是如何演变的: ?...在此之后,我们只需以标准方式绘制结果数据: ? 在一周的某一时间和某一天,现金对卡支付的一部分。 看上面的图表,我们可以发现一个类似的模式,显示小费百分比作为一周中的一天和一天中的时间的函数。...如果您对本文中使用的数据集感兴趣,可以直接S3使用Vaex。请参阅完整的Jupyter notebook,以了解如何做到这一点。

    1.2K10

    使用交互组件(ipywidgets)“盘活”Jupyter Notebook(上)

    扩展Jupyter的用户界面 传统上,每次需要修改笔记本单元格的输出时,都需要更改代码并重新运行受影响的单元格。这可能很繁琐、低效甚至容易出错,对于非技术用户来说,甚至是不切实际的。...这就是ipywidgets发挥作用的地方:它们可以嵌入到笔记本中,并提供一个用户友好的界面来收集用户输入并查看更改对数据/结果的影响,而不必与代码交互;你的笔记本可以静态文档转换为动态仪表盘——非常适合显示你的数据故事...所以,让我们继续看看如何为我们的笔记本增加更多的灵活性! 控制部件的输出 在本节中,我们将探索如何使用小部件来控制dataframe。...我选择的样本数据集是“前往伦敦的国际游客数量”(Number of International Visitors to London),它显示了伦敦游客在不同年份、不同季度、不同目的、不同持续时间、不同模式和不同国家的夜晚...df_london.样本 假设我们想按年过滤数据。我们首先定义一个下拉列表,并用唯一的年份值列表填充它。

    13.6K61

    ydata_profiling:自动生成数据探索报告的Python库

    之前在做数据分析的时候,用过一个自动化生成数据探索报告的Python库:ydata_profiling 一般我们在做数据处理前会进行数据探索,包括看统计分布、可视化图表、数据质量情况等,这个过程会消耗很多时间...# 导入库 from ydata_profiling import ProfileReport import pandas as pd # 读取数据 df = pd.read_csv('housing.csv...提供数据概览:包括广泛的统计数据和可视化图表,提供数据的整体视图。该报告可以作为html文件共享,也可以作为小部件集成在Jupyter笔记本中。 数据质量评估:识别缺失数据、重复数据和异常值。...大型数据集的数据探索:即使体量很大的数据集,ydata_profiling也可以轻松生成报告,它同时支持Pandas数据和Spark数据。...如果你想加快数据分析的速度,可以好好把ydata_profiling利用起来,前期数据探索阶段可以省很多时间

    55530

    精通 Pandas 探索性分析:1~4 全

    首先,我们将学习如何 Pandas 数据中选择数据子集并创建序列对象。 我们将从导入真实数据集开始。...我们将首先导入 pandas 模块,然后 zillow.com 将房价数据集读取到 Jupyter 笔记本中。 首先,让我们从简单的排序类型开始。...我们将首先导入 pandas 模块,然后 zillow.com 中将房价数据集读取到 Jupyter 笔记本中。 首先,我们探索 Pandas 的filter方法来过滤数据。...我们将首先导入 pandas 模块,然后 zillow.com 中将房价数据集读取到 Jupyter 笔记本中: data = pd.read_table('data-zillow.csv', sep...首先,将pandas模块导入 Jupyter 笔记本: import pandas as pd 我们可以通过几种方法来重命名 Pandas 数据中的列。 一种方法是在从数据集中读取数据时重命名列。

    28.2K10

    如何为Python 3设置Jupyter Notebook

    它通常用于处理数据,统计建模和机器学习。 本教程将引导您设置Jupyter Notebook以在本地或Ubuntu 16.04服务器运行,并教您如何连接和使用笔记本。...接下来的两个小节描述了如何1)Mac或Linux和2)Windows创建SSH隧道。请参阅本地计算机的小节。...本节将概述一些使您开始使用笔记本的基本功能。Jupyter Notebook将显示其运行目录中的所有文件和文件夹,因此当您处理项目时,请确保项目目录启动它。...要创建新的笔记本文件,请右上角的下拉菜单中选择New > Python 3: 这将打开一个笔记本。我们现在可以在单元格中运行Python代码或将单元格更改为markdown。...您将收到以下结果: 您现在可以像导入任何其他Python开发环境一样导入模块并使用笔记本! 结论 恭喜!

    2.7K00

    使用AI创绘你心中的绝美绘卷

    里面运行笔记本,会自动安装所有依赖,安装完依赖的目录是这样子的 [image-20220530173551016] 我们会看到jupyter笔记本的变化 [image-20220530174923921...cut_batches:(4|1-8)每次迭代,AI将图像切割成更小的部分,称为cuts,并将每个切割与提示进行比较,以决定如何引导下一步扩散。...更多的剪切通常可以产生更好的图像,因为DD在每个时间步中有更多的机会微调图像精度。...[image-20220530180005247] 这款里就是最关键的短语设置部分,text_prompts就是短语,0:是第一,如果是动画可以设置哪一开始变风格,单个图片就设置一句就行。...怎么设置好的确是门艺术,不过大概有场景描述就可以生成,有喜欢的艺术家也可以加上,还有时间,地点也可以。 不得不说,腾讯云GPU服务器真方便啊,随时随地体验大数据AI,比本地香的多啊。

    5.5K102

    独家 | 教你使用Keras on Google Colab(免费GPU)微调深度神经网络

    如果您是Google Colab的新手,这是适合您的地方,您将了解到: 如何在Colab上创建您的第一个Jupyter笔记本并使用免费的GPU。 如何在Colab上上传和使用自定义数据集。...如何在前景分割域中微调Keras预训练模型(VGG-16)。 现在,让我们开始! 1. 创建您的第一个Jupyter笔记本 假定您已登录自己的Google帐户。请按以下步骤操作: 步骤a....然后选择您的运行时间类型,硬件加速器下拉菜单中选择GPU并保存您的设置,如下图所示: ? 3. 将您的自定义数据集上传到Colab 您已将笔记本设置为在GPU上运行。...GitHub克隆 让我们将数据集克隆到创建的笔记本上。在您的笔记本中运行: !git clone https://github.com/lim-eren/CDnet2014.git....训练集包含25个输入和25个地面真实。如果您已完成此步骤,可略过步骤 b并跳转到第4节。 步骤b. Google云盘下载 另一种方法是将数据集上传到Google云端硬盘并从中进行克隆。

    3.4K10
    领券